Is Friday Harbour already a four-season resort?
It has many year-round ingredients, but many residents still experience it most strongly as a three-season resort today.
Why is the hotel important?
The hotel could finally add the overnight, conference, dining, wellness, and indoor recreation capacity needed in stronger winter activity.
What was originally planned?
The hotel has been part of the broader resort vision for years, but the concept changed location, scale, and form over time.
What do residents want to see?
Community suggestions include a casino, a premium steakhouse, an indoor waterpark, pickleball, squash, a golf simulator, and more winter-friendly activity.
